Grosjean has 'long-term future' with Lotus

Romain Grosjean can focus on his racing this season instead of having to worry about his future, according to team owner Gerard Lopez. The Frenchman found himself in the stewards' office too often last season after several first-season crashes and he eventually paid the penalty as he was banned for the Italian Grand Prix. Despite the crashes, Lotus decided to keep faith with Grosjean for this season and Lopez feels he will shine now that the pressure is off. "Romain's a different guy," Lopez is quoted as saying by PA Sport. "He knows what he has to do. He doesn't have that pressure, stress as we have essentially told him he's a long-term future with us.
